Dog Breeds Bearded Collie
A boisterous and charismatic droving dog from Scotland, the shaggy-coated Bearded Collie (“Beardie” to his friends) enjoys outdoor exercise in all weather. Bred to be independent decision-makers, they can be willful but are always friendly.

Expert Advice: Dog Breeds Airedale Terrier History: Behind the Breed
Heroism during wartime can propel an average Joe into the spotlight. Just ask the Airedale Terrier. Called the “King of Terriers” because he is the largest in that family of earth dogs, the Airedale is believed to be the result of crossing various terriers with another British original, the Otterhound.
